Dear Faculty,
In order to provide you with more professional development opportunities at low or no cost, TEC member districts are
working together to open up available courses to faculty from other TEC districts.
To view the courses being offered and registration information, please visit the TEC Inter‐District Professional
Development wiki at http://interdistrictprofdevel.wikispaces.com/ Faculty from the district providing the course will be
given registration priority.
We hope you will take advantage of these offerings and that we will be able to expand our collaboration in the future.

As part of your health insurance benefit, Town employees can have generic and brand name prescriptions filled
(and refilled) by mail order.
The Human Resources Department will be offering workshops to explain these benefits to you and how you
can take advantage of them to lower, and possibly eliminate, your prescription costs.
Please plan to attend one of the following workshops: **
Wednesday, June 2nd at 3:30 in the Arnold Room, second floor, Wellesley Free Library
Thursday, June 3rd at 3:30 in the Arnold Room, second floor, Wellesley Free Library
To enroll or for further information, call 781-431-1019, ext. 2246 or e-mail to hr@wellesleyma.gov.
